I'd name street after Mother Teresa

'Global example' says Rome mayor candidate

Redazione Ansa

(ANSA) - Rome, May 27 - Centre-right Roma mayoral candidate Alfio Marchini said Friday he would name a street after Mother Teresa of Calcutta.
    Marchini, who is backed by centre-right ex-premier Silvio Berlusconi, called the late missionary "a global example, a citizen of the world close to the most needy".
    Rightwing mayor candidate Giorgia Meloni said earlier this week she would name a street after late neo-Fascist leader Giorgio Almirante.
